Output 145df0cdcdc0ae589e0811acd24c11067bc4070fc211632e707bac95ae9afce5:66

value
80362
script pubkey
OP_0 OP_PUSHBYTES_20 8ae1801463eafb8ddc33962dee02432e1e9770bc
address
tb1q3tscq9rratacmhpnjck7uqjr9c0fwu9ukkg2x9
transaction
145df0cdcdc0ae589e0811acd24c11067bc4070fc211632e707bac95ae9afce5
confirmations
17355
spent
false

1 Sat Range